Chapter 56 Zhao Zhizhi takes action
"Where is your young lady now?" Jiang Wansang asked with a frown after reading the content of the letter.
The Zhao family servant quickly replied, "In the Dali Temple."
Upon hearing this, Jiang Wansang immediately changed his mind about going to the City God Temple and said, "Lead the way to the Dali Temple."
The Dali Temple is responsible for the trial of criminal cases, and it exudes an inviolable sense of solemnity from the inside out.
Although Jiang Wansang was the daughter of the prime minister, she could not enter a place like the Dali Temple casually, so she waited at the door for the guard to go in and report.
After a while, Zhao Zhizhi came out in person from the Dali Temple.
Today she was not wearing that complicated skirt, but was dressed in men's clothes.
Seeing Jiang Wansang's slightly surprised expression, she explained, "Men's clothing makes it easier to do things."
Zhao Zhizhi stepped forward and grabbed Jiang Wansang's arm, her expression slightly agitated. "You suddenly came to the Dali Temple. Do you have any good ideas?"
The letter she had someone deliver only said that she discovered that Ye Xianglang was trying to escape, so she ordered him to be arrested. However, there was no substantial evidence, and the Dali Temple could not force a confession out of him during the investigation.
If she couldn't find a way to make Yaxianglang speak, she would have no choice but to let him go.
But the enemy has already been alerted. If we just let him go, it will be difficult to catch him again with evidence of his crime.
Zhao Zhizhi was at a loss, and somehow she thought of Jiang Wansang, so she wrote a letter to tell her about it.
So when she saw Jiang Wansang coming, her first reaction was that the other party had a good idea.
Hearing this question, Jiang Wansang didn't know how to answer.
She did have an idea, but she wasn't sure if it was a good one.
Jiang Wansang didn't answer, but instead asked, "Why did Ye Xianglang suddenly run away?"
As Zhao Zhizhi led her into the Dali Temple, she explained the whole story, "I've had people keeping an eye on Ye Xianglang. He hadn't made any moves before, but the day before yesterday, he suddenly quit his job as a night incense dealer and sold some jewelry at a pawnshop. That same night, he packed up and quietly left the city."
"I asked someone to check the pawnshop. All the jewelry belonged to the missing women, but he insisted he found it. He even described how he found it in great detail. It just matched the time and place where the women disappeared."
It could be considered a coincidence once or twice, but the fact that it matches perfectly every time, and no one else picked it up except him, can only mean that he is the real criminal.
But the whole imperial city knew that the second young lady of the Jiang family had caught the "criminal", and the Dali Temple could not produce any other substantial evidence for the time being.
Zhao Zhizhi was very worried. "I thought he was leaving the city to look for the missing women, but I found out he had hired a carriage to go out of town, so I arrested him right away..."
Soon, the two arrived at the Dali Temple dungeon.
The dungeon was dark and damp, and the smell of blood mixed with a hint of mold made people feel nauseous. However, Jiang Wansang just wrinkled his nose and didn't react at all.
In my previous life, when I was crawling among the zombies, the smell was much worse than it is now.
Instead, Zhe Liu couldn't help but dry heave a few times, so Jiang Wansang asked her to wait outside and only brought Lin Tong in.
Jiang Wansang acted calm and composed, but she had no idea how much admiration she received from Zhao Zhizhi.
Only she knew how much she had suffered in order to adapt to the case-handling environment of the Dali Temple, so she knew very well how uncomfortable it would be when she first came into contact with these things.
Miss Jiang is in this state now, and even many knowledgeable men may not be able to do it.
Jiang Wansang didn't notice the gaze beside her and was thinking silently in her heart.
Thanks to Jiang Zihan, the entire imperial city now knows that the criminal in the missing woman's case has been arrested. If Ye Xianglang is the real murderer, he should be very happy to know that someone is taking the blame for him. Why would he run away?
Jiang Wansang tilted her head slightly, "Have you checked Ye Xianglang's information?"
"I've checked." Zhao Zhizhi nodded. "His father and grandfather were night-blooming incense dealers, so he's considered the heir to the family business. When he was young, his father had planned to send him to school, but since his family's ancestral business was this, no school was willing to accept him..."
The imperial city is located under the feet of the emperor, a place where a falling block could hit an important person. Most people attach great importance to their social status.
Perhaps it is because of this that Yaxianglang grew up to be a solitary person.
Jiang Wansang listened to Zhao Zhizhi's words and quickly walked to the innermost execution room, where he saw Ye Xianglang tied to a chair.
I thought that the man who kidnapped so many women and erased all traces so that even the Dali Temple could not do anything about it was either a cruel and vicious person or a morbidly smart person.
But when she saw him in person, Jiang Wansang's first impression was that he was an "honest man".
Although his hands were tied, he still lowered his head and curled up as much as possible on the chair, his body trembling obviously with fear.
He has an ordinary appearance, and his skin looks very pale, perhaps because he has been working day and night for many years.
Who would suspect such an honest-looking man of doing bad things?
But Jiang Wansang knew that it would be more convenient and easier for those evil people who looked like "honest people" to do bad things.
Hearing the noise of them coming in, Ye Xianglang looked up, but finally his eyes fell on the jailer following behind Zhao Zhizhi.
"Sir, I really picked up those things. Please let me go. I am really innocent."
He looked pitiful and as if he was about to cry.
Seeing this scene, Jiang Wansang raised her eyebrows slightly.
Zhao Zhizhi brought the person back and investigated for a whole day. Even if Ye Xianglang didn't know her identity, he should understand that she had a say in the Dali Temple.
But he directly pleaded with the jailer behind him, and even the look he gave her and Zhao Zhizhi just now contained a hint of obvious contempt.
Oh, you look down on her?
Jiang Wansang curled the corners of his mouth slightly, and without waiting for the jailer behind him to answer, he raised his foot and walked towards Ye Xianglang.
Lin Tong, who was standing next to him, also followed and stared at Ye Xianglang vigilantly to prevent him from doing anything to hurt Jiang Wansang.
But when facing the woman who was walking slowly towards him with a smile, Yaxianglang trembled uncontrollably.
He subconsciously wanted to retract his head, but Jiang Wansang was quick to grab his chin.
"Don't you want to go back? If you can hold on and not confess, I'll let you go."
Finally asking to let him go, Yoxianglang should have been happy, but he had a hunch that something was wrong with the woman in front of him. "You...you want to force a confession?"
In the Kingdom of Nansu, if an official was found to have tortured a criminal into confessing, he would be dismissed from his post at the very least, and imprisoned at the worst. Moreover, everyone in the imperial city knew that Lord Zhao, the Minister of the Dali Temple, was an honest and upright official, and he hated torture and confession the most.
That is why, although Yaxianglang did not know how they targeted him, he firmly believed that the Dali Temple would not find any evidence, so he was not at all panicked after being arrested.
Jiang Wansang had just heard Zhao Zhizhi talk about it on the way here, and he also knew about the existence of this law.
But the method she had thought of was ineffective against this law!
She curled her lips and said, "Please don't wrongly accuse me. How could I possibly confess under torture?"
